A used Lenovo ThinkCentre Tiny (or similar Dell Micro / HP Mini) can beat a new Intel N100 or N150 mini PC on cores per dollar. A new N100/N150 can beat the used box on warranty, cleaner BIOS, and, if the listing shows it, 2.5GbE. Do not assume the new box is quieter or lower-watt without a source. Proxmox note

Both paths work as a first hypervisor. The used Tiny often has more CPU headroom. The new N150 is simpler to standardize. Hardware checklist: cheap mini PCs for a Proxmox homelab.
